====== Oklahoma Onion Burgers ====== *1 lb. ground beef - preferably 20-30% fat *Kosher salt and fresh ground pepper *2 med or 1 large yellow or white onion - sliced as thin as possible *4 slices American cheese *4 soft sturdy buns *dill pickles and condiments as desired \\ - Divide the beef into 4 even balls. Mold so cohesive and tacky, Shape into balls. Refrigerate until ready to cook. - Shape each ball into disk shape patty about 3" across. Season with salt and pepper, flip over and create large mound of onions on top. - Place patties in heated skillet. **Smash the burger and onion with stiff spatula to form 4 1/2 - 5" patty.** Replace stray onions back on top. Season lightly with salt and pepper. - Cook stationary until edges dark brown, 1 -2 min. With spatula upside down loosen edge of patty and any stuck on. Flip patties so onion side is down and tuck stray onions under. - Add cheese to each patty, followed by top half of bun, and bottom half of bun split side down. Cover pan to melt cheese and steam bun. - Cook until edges browned and buns are steamed, 1 -2 min. Remove bottom buns, add desired condiments, place burger and top bun on top. \\ \\ {{tag>food meat maincourse}}
